Behind http.Header is just a map and it's not safe for concurrent use. Before this change, a panic might have occurred when doing asynchronous HTTP exports (applies to both *http_post and *http_json_map exporters). Cloning the header before adding it to the HTTP request has fixed this issue. Slightly improved the test that found this data race.
